About your spanish tutor

As a dedicated Spanish tutor with a Master's degree and over 2 years of experience, I specialize in offering personalized classes that cater to various student levels, from kids to beginners and intermediate learners. My expertise lies in providing a wide range of specialized services, including career guidance, conversational practice, cultural immersion, and pronunciation coaching. I focus on creating a dynamic learning environment where students can excel in Spanish writing, reading, listening, and speaking. Through role-playing scenarios, cultural context integration, and vocabulary building, I ensure a comprehensive understanding of the language. Additionally, I offer test prep strategies to boost confidence and performance. I am comfortable working with students who have special needs, tailoring my teaching methods to suit individual requirements. My goal is to not only teach Spanish effectively but also to instill a love for the language and culture. Let's embark on this exciting language learning journey together!

Spanish classes highlights

My teaching approach centers on making Spanish understandable and engaging for all learners. In addition to offering beginners’ classes, conversational Spanish, and support in reading, listening, speaking, and writing, I incorporate a wide range of digital tools to enhance learning. These include interactive whiteboards, virtual manipulatives, language-learning apps, video clips, games, and live practice activities that help students stay motivated and involved. I design each session using a structured curriculum, but I also adapt lessons based on each student’s progress, learning style, and language goals. Whether teaching children, beginners, or intermediate learners, I focus on building strong foundational skills through repetition, real-life examples, and meaningful communication exercises. My classes are highly interactive—students participate in guided practice, short dialogues, vocabulary-building activities, and culturally relevant tasks that deepen their understanding of the Spanish-speaking world. With small groups of fewer than 10 students, I provide individualized attention, targeted feedback, and personalized strategies to make sure every learner feels supported. My goal is to create a positive, confidence-building environment where students can develop fluency at their own pace and enjoy their Spanish language journey.
